安裝無線網卡驅動
對於ralink系列的usb無線網卡,可以在下面的鏈接下載驅動,使用dpkg -i 安裝
https://packages.debian.org/wheezy/firmware-ralink
無線路由器採用wpa wpa2加密方式:
原文地址:http://blog.csdn.net/yanhandle/article/details/8959961
debain的網絡設置不像ubuntu一樣,會由系統來自動設置,需要我們手工配置配置文件,來進行連接。debian中的網絡配置方法如下(以無線網絡爲例,無線網絡id爲wlan0):
編輯/etc/network/interface,加入如下內容:
auto wlan0 iface wlan0 inet dhcp wpa-conf /etc/wpa_supplicant/wireless.conf
創建/etc/wpa_supplicant/wireless.conf文件,添加如下內容:
wpa 企業版
ctrl_interface=/var/run/wpa_supplicant network={ ssid="essid" scan_ssid=1 key_mgmt=WPA-EAP IEEE8021X pairwise=CCMP group=CCMP eap=PEAP eapol_flags=0 identity="XXXXXX" password="XXXXXX" phase1="peaplabel=0" phase2="auth=MSCHAPV2" }
wpa psrson版
執行wpa_passphrase essid
後會顯示需要輸入密碼
輸入密碼後就可以得到配置文件內容
將配置內容複製到一個文件中,如/etc/wpa_supplicant/wireless.conf
重啓網絡服務
/etc/init.d/networking restart
問題解決
如果通過以上步驟未能成功連上網絡,則可以通過以下方法來進行方式:
killall -9 wpa_supplicant
ifconfig wlan0 down
iwconfig wlan0 mode Managed
ifconfig wlan0 up
wpa_supplicant -B -dwext -iwlan0 -c /etc/wpa_supplicant/wireless.conf -dd
通過以上幾步就能看到出錯的原因。
無線路由器採用wep加密方式:
原文地址:http://blog.csdn.net/java211/article/details/5053788
查看網卡信息:
# iwconfig
Output:
lo no wireless extensions.
eth0 no wireless extensions.
wmaster0 no wireless extensions.
wlan0 IEEE 802.11g ESSID:"wangxing"
Mode:Managed Frequency:2.437 GHz Access Point: 00:13:XX:36:XX:83
Bit Rate=54 Mb/s Tx-Power=27 dBm
Retry min limit:7 RTS thr:off Fragment thr=2346 B
Encryption key:XXXB-2XXD-4E
Link Quality=62/100 Signal level=-60 dBm Noise level=-85 dBm
Rx invalid nwid:0 Rx invalid crypt:0 Rx invalid frag:0
Tx excessive retries:0 Invalid misc:0 Missed beacon:0
假設系統認出你的無線網卡爲 wlan0
CODE:
iwlist wlan0 scan # 查看附近可用的無線網絡接入點(AP)
讓無線網卡接入無線網絡:
# iwconfig wlan0 ESSID linkname KEY passwd open(我這裏是wep的開放式無線鏈接)
保存這些設置 讓無線網卡在啓動時自動接入
#vim /etc/network/interfaces
添加如下內容:
allow-hotplug eth2
iface eth2 inet dhcp
wireless-essid myessid
wireless-key mykey
save & exit,reboot,ok,cheers!
Reference:
http://blog.chinaunix.net/u/4257/showart_288661.html
搜索無線接入點(AP)
假設系統認出你的無線網卡爲 wlan0
CODE:
iwlist wlan0 scan # 查看附近可用的無線網絡接入點(AP)
配置你的無線網卡:
# iwconfig wlan0 ESSID wangxing KEY XXXXXXXX4E open
激活無線接口:
# ifup wlan0
獲取IP地址
# dhclient wlan0
我把這些命令集成個腳本,每次要連接公司的無線運行以下腳本就好了。